 Unable to retrieve SMART status.
I monitor several Windows Server and some Linux Server. In the daily Report I get the following error message from the Linux server:
Report Manager, Unable to retrieve SMART status. Error: Unable to retrieve logical disk. Error Class not registered Event ID 10009, DCOM was unable to communicate with the computer Server using any of the configured protocols.
The disk summary report from the Linux Server are OK, but this message appears daily. In the Disk Monitor Wizard ist the "Monitor SMART status disable" How can I fix these errors? Thanks

 Re: Unable to retrieve SMART status.
SMART status is retrieved via WMI which is not present on Linux or any other Unix flavor that I am aware of. Please open the configuration wizard for the Linux machine and disable the SMART monitor.
